The following appeared in today's Spyware Weekly Newsletter.
__________________________If you have ever downloaded HijackThis or CWShredder, it is urgent that you upgrade to the latest versions before using them again. If you mirror these programs on your own site, it is extremely urgent that you update the files.
Due to a new variant of the CWS Trojan, using either HijackThis or CWShredder on an infected Win98 or WinME computer may lead to severe damage to that computer. You must update to the very newest versions of these programs before using either of them again.
I don't know what the details of the problem are. I haven't been following the latest postings at the message board. The problem is serious enough that people have had to reinstall Windows on their computers.
To upgrade these programs, you merely delete the old files and replace them with the new. The links are below.
